Output 9596f2dae4fa176964ddd45b1287a9a54f323c86663044906e18f68d094fd7ad:0

value
316099840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df71c74c1995f3c281a5ae5a3b9eeefcb1d15e58 OP_EQUAL
address
3N4UunqMbL3dB5uiZi8eQjDB9YBtnenAde
transaction
9596f2dae4fa176964ddd45b1287a9a54f323c86663044906e18f68d094fd7ad
spent
true